About this role
Role overview A senior individual-contributor role for a software engineer who owns major subsystems from design through long-term support. The position emphasizes technical leadership with minimal oversight, deep subject-matter expertise, and cross-functional influence to improve engineering quality and operational processes. It's suited for engineers who can drive complex technical debates and deliver scalable, service-oriented web platforms.
Responsibilities - Take end-to-end ownership of one or more software subsystems, including development, ongoing support, and lifecycle improvements. - Serve as a subject-matter expert in at least two areas of the codebase, proposing creative and innovative solutions. - Act as a sounding board for technical discussions and lead engineering debates across the team. - Triage and resolve challenging defects, including debugging code written by other engineers. - Improve quality and operational processes, using data to inform technical decisions. - Accurately estimate scope on larger software projects and look beyond the immediate task to anticipate downstream impact.
Requirements - Two or more years of professional software development experience. - Hands-on experience building scalable microservice-based web applications with modern Java and the Spring framework. - Proficiency in HTML5, CSS3, JavaScript, TypeScript, and a modern front-end framework such as React or Angular. - Working knowledge of computer architecture and design, data access patterns, scalability, resiliency patterns, and object-oriented software techniques. - Demonstrated ability to lead technical work independently with minimal supervision and credible standing with the team. - Strong analytical, verbal, and written communication skills.
Nice to have - Prior domain experience in healthcare settings (not required).
Benefits and work setup - Remote-eligible position with compensation structured around four geo zones ranging from lower-cost regions to high-cost regions; the listed national-average band is $153,000–$163,000 USD, with the specific figure for a candidate's location shared during initial screening. - Eligible employees may receive variable pay in addition to base compensation. - U.S. benefits include healthcare coverage, plus perks such as a home-office discount program, a fitness/mental-health resource platform, and an employee assistance program.
